Job Title: Paediatric Radiographer Trust: Sheffield Childrens Hospital NHS Foundation Trust Location: Sheffield Childrens Hospital, Clarkson St, Broomhall, Sheffield, S10 2TH Pay Rates: £21.80 - £25.60 per hour (exc WTD) Hours: Various Why might this job interest you? An exciting opportunity has arisen for an enthusiastic individual to join the dedicated paediatric Radiology Department. You will be joining our friendly, flexible and welcoming paediatric department that encompasses 3 general x-ray rooms, DEXA, EOS scanner, CT and Spect CT scanners, theatre and mobile imaging. The x-ray department supports a range of specialities including neurosurgery, oncology, abdominal, vascular, forensic and musculo-skeletal work. What you can add: Provide a high standard of radiographic imaging whilst ensuring that patients receive high quality care, working within the Trust values, using professional judgment skills. Have experience when imaging complex clinical cases such as multiple trauma or critically ill patients deciding exposure factors and other image manipulation techniques to ensure optimum images. Be experienced in specialist imaging areas such as CT MRI or Fluoroscopy. Provide and receive complex and sensitive communication to patients families and carers. Communicating with patients with learning difficulties and complex needs effectively. Assess the patients clinical need and level of co-operation to performing radiographic procedures to ensure the highest possible diagnostic image is produced at first attempt to minimise radiation risk to the patient. Perform the initial radiographic assessment of the radiographic images and to seek advice from senior staff if necessary, prior to the patient leaving the department. What youll need: DCR(R) or BSc Radiography Participation in CPD HCPC registration High standard of practical radiographic skills Evidence of interest / experience in working in paediatric radiography.
